The owner of an East End newspaper was arraigned Monday for failure to obtain permits for structures, including a shed, on his East Hampton property.

David Rattray has written editorials in the East Hampton Star on the failures of code enforcement in the town, and is now accused of two violations at his Cranberry Hole Road home.

Rattray pleaded not guilty and is due back in court in May.
